sorry, I should have specified that you post a self-contained runnable code which demonstrates the problem. Something like
# server.pl #!/usr/bin/perl -- use strict; use warnings; use POE; use POE::Component::Server::HTTP; my $poco = POE::Component::Server::HTTP->new( Address=>'localhost', Port => 8000, ContentHandler => { '/' => \&handler, }, ); $poe_kernel->run; sub handler { my ($request, $response) = @_; print $request->as_string,"\n"; $response->code(200); $response->content("You sent: ", $request->content); return 200;#RC_OK } __END__ # client.pl #!/usr/bin/perl -- use strict; use warnings; use LWP; print LWP::UserAgent->new->get( qw[ http://localhost:8000/user/ Accept text/x-json Content-Type text/x-json ], Content => q[{"Password":"blah","Username":"blah"}], )->as_string; __END__
I think it is a bug in POE::Component::Server::HTTP
